if条件判断中的类型转换和==的类型转换的差异首先给出一段代码if([]){ console.log('Empty Array is true')...
-
-
2020快手前端实习面经
快手前端实习面经一面算法题返回倒数第k个节点(用了两种方法,没实现最优解)用两个栈实现队列VueVue的生命周期父子、兄弟组件传值讲一讲Vuex,为什么使...
-
浏览器渲染原理【转载】
浏览器中的进程与线程Chrome浏览器使用多个进程来隔离不同的网页,在Chrome中打开一个网页相当于起了一个进程,每个tab网页都有由其独立的渲染引擎实...
-
浏览器Event-loop
JavaScript运行在一个单线程上所有同步任务都在主线程执行,形成一个执行栈主线程之外,还存在任务队列(task queue)。只要异步任务有了运行结...
-
二叉树的存储结构和遍历
二叉树存储结构顺序存储结构JS中用数组实现优点遍历简单缺点容易造成存储空间的浪费链式存储结构双链法左子树该结点右子树lchilddatarchild缺点频...